CAMERON FIRES UK ELECTION STARTING GUN

British Prime Minister David Cameron has visited the Queen to formally mark the end of the coalition government formed in 2010.

He informed her Britain's Parliament has been dissolved ahead of one of the closest general election races in decades.

Mr Cameron's Conservative Party is neck and neck in the polls with opposition Labour.

But a series of smaller parties threaten to win more votes than ever before.

US to train Ukrainian National Guard units

The US army will begin training Ukrainian National Guard units on April 20th, Ukraine's interior minister has announced.


The training will be for Defence and Internal Security Operations, says a Pentagon spokeswoman.

US pushes back against Iran statements on atomic fuel shipments

Foreign ministers from six world powers are meeting with their Iranian counterpart in Switzerland, ahead of Tuesday's deadline for a preliminary nuclear agreement with Iran.

They're hoping to agree on the outline of a deal to limit Tehran's nuclear programme, after almost 18 months of negotiations.

Prosecutor: Germanwings co-pilot had ‘suicidal tendencies’

German prosecutors said that that the co-pilot of the Germanwings plane that crashed in the French Alps had exhibited suicidal tendencies before becoming a pilot. 

Andreas Lubitz is suspected of intentionally crashing the aircraft, killing all 150 people on board.

Russian Foreign Minister leaving Iran nuclear talks say officials

Russian Foreign Minister Sergei Lavrov is leaving talks on Iran's nuclear programme in Switzerland, Russian officials told reporters.


It comes as the talks have reportedly stumbled over the problems of centrifuges for the enrichment of nuclear material and the lifting of UN security council sanctions.

Varoufakis appeals to Germany for calm

Greek Finance Minister Yanis Varoufakis has written a column for a German newspaper, asking for Germans and Greeks to tone down their rhetoric. 

Relations between the two countries have grown tense amid negotiations over the terms of Greece's bailout.

Greece puts forward reform plans to access further bailout money

A fresh set of economic reform plans put forward by Greece are being analyzed by the country's creditors in the hope they will be sufficient to secure 7.2 billion euro in bailout funds.

The government in Athens says their new proposals will raise around 3 billion euro for the Greek economy.

UK ELECTION CAMPAIGN UNDERWAY WITH PARLIAMENT DISSOLVED

Britain's Parliament has been dissolved ahead of one of the closest general election races in decades.

Prime Minister David Cameron will visit (has visited) the Queen to formally mark the end of the coalition government formed in 2010.

The Conservative leader says there would be 'economic chaos' if Labour win May 7's election.

Labour leader Ed Miliband says the Conservatives are in 'chaos' themselves over Mr Cameron's leadership and the UK's EU membership.

Both men, meanwhile, know that if they can't win a majority they may have to attempt to form a coalition with smaller parties after polling day.

High turnout reported in Uzbekistan's Presidential election

Uzbekistan's election commission says turnout has been high in a Presidential election there where victory by longtime leader Islam Karimov is a foregone conclusion.


But while there are no immediate signs of unrest Uzbekistan's future is uncertain with doubts over security, the economy and Karimov's lack of a successor.

Two Bodies Recovered From Manhattan Explosion Site

New York authorities confirmed that two bodies were recovered Sunday
from the rubble where last week an apparent gas explosion leveled
three buildings in Manhattan's East Village neighborhood. Police say
the two dead are likely the same men reported missing after Thursday's
blast, and that search efforts have concluded.

Iran talks down to the wire in Lausanne

Top officials from Iran and the P5+1 countries - China France Russia United Kingdom United States plus Germany - have cancelled their travel plans as the talks in Lausanne intensify .

The original goal was to complete a framework agreement on Iran's nuclear program by March 31 with the many details to be worked out by the end of June .

Uneasy calm in Nigeria ahead of election result

INTRO: At least 50 people have reportedly died in attacks by Boko Haram extremists at polling station in Nigeria this weekend. Regional military forces have been battling Boko Haram for several weeks to enable elections to take place. Nigeria's electoral authorities say almost 60-million registered voters were able to cast their ballots. International observers have described the elections as mostly peaceful. Uzbekistan's Karimov Is Set To Win His Fourth Term As President

People of Uzbekistan are casting their ballots in a presidential election on Sunday, with longtime president Islam Karimov set to win the poll. Karimov has led the former Soviet republic since the late 1980s and has eliminated almost all opposition to his rule. Observers say his rivals in the election are purely nominal.
